What is Trump National Golf Club worth?

At a total cost of $264 million, Trump National Golf Club, Los Angeles would be the most expensive golf course ever constructed. Trump's representatives claimed the course was worth $10 million in dealing with the L.A. County property tax assessor two years after the course opened.

How much does a round of golf cost at Trump Doral?

The Red and Gold courses cost $250 per round, with the Silver course green fee at $195. Staying at Trump Doral as a hotel guest, however, isn't particularly outrageous. Rates for a Deluxe Room with a king bed in a 343-square-foot room start at $170 per night. A Premier Suite runs about $400 per night.

Which president has traveled the most while in office?

Barack ObamaBarack Obama made 52 trips to 58 countries (in addition to visiting the West Bank) during his presidency. He set the record as the most-traveled president for any first year in office: he took the most trips, visited the most countries, and spent the most days abroad.

How long do ex presidents families get Secret Service?

The Former Presidents Protection Act of 2012, reverses a previous law that limited Secret Service protection for former presidents and their families to 10 years if they served after 1997. Former President George W. Bush and future former presidents will receive Secret Service protection for the rest of their lives.
